marcosfelipesrb/rynxs-agentos
GitHub: marcosfelipesrb/rynxs-agentos
在 Kubernetes 上为 AI 智能体和大模型工作负载提供沙箱隔离、审计追踪和策略执行的统一安全运行平台。
Stars: 0 | Forks: 0
# 🛡️ rynxs-agentos - 在 Kubernetes 上安全运行 AI 工作负载
[](https://github.com/marcosfelipesrb/rynxs-agentos)
## 📋 关于 rynxs-agentos
rynxs-agentos 帮助您在 Kubernetes 上安全地运行 AI 任务。它使用策略来控制访问,审计发生的事情,并保持您的系统安全。该软件旨在在沙箱中管理 AI 作业。它跟踪每个作业的行为,并强制执行有关网络访问和权限的规则。这样,您的 AI 工作负载将保持受控且更易于管理。
主要功能包括:
- 在安全沙箱内运行 AI 作业
- 对 AI 任务的行为进行审计日志记录
- 基于角色的访问控制 (RBAC) 以限制权限
- 用于控制数据流的网络策略
- 用于可预测管理的确定性控制平面
- 轻松集成 Kubernetes 集群
rynxs-agentos 非常适合对安全性要求极高且需要对 AI 工作负载进行严格控制的环境。
## 🎯 关键主题
该项目涵盖的关键领域包括:
- agents
- audit
- devsecops
- kubernetes
- llm (large language models)
- network policy
- operator
- policy enforcement
- rbac (role-based access control)
- sandboxing
- supply chain security
## ⚙️ 系统要求
要在 Windows 上使用 rynxs-agentos,您的系统应满足以下要求:
- Windows 10 或更高版本(64 位)
- 至少 8 GB RAM
- 10 GB 可用磁盘空间
- 用于下载和更新的互联网连接
- 安装所需的管理员权限
- 已安装并运行启用 Kubernetes 的 Docker Desktop
- 访问 Kubernetes 集群(本地或远程)
请确保 Docker Desktop 已激活 Kubernetes。这是 rynxs-agentos 创建必要容器和资源所必需的。
## 💾 下载 rynxs-agentos
使用此链接访问 rynxs-agentos 的 GitHub 主页。您将找到二进制文件、发布版本和其他文件:
[](https://github.com/marcosfelipesrb/rynxs-agentos)
打开链接并查找最新版本。您将找到要下载的文件以及有关如何入门的说明。
## 🚀 如何在 Windows 上安装和运行 rynxs-agentos
按照这些分步说明在您的 Windows 计算机上设置 rynxs-agentos。
### 步骤 1:准备您的系统
- 确保已安装 Docker Desktop。
您可以从 https://www.docker.com/products/docker-desktop 下载 Docker Desktop。
- 安装 Docker Desktop 后,从 Docker 设置中启用 Kubernetes:
- 右键单击任务栏中的 Docker 图标。
- 选择 *Settings*(设置)。
- 转到 *Kubernetes* 选项卡。
- 选中 *Enable Kubernetes*(启用 Kubernetes)。
- 点击 *Apply*(应用)并等待 Kubernetes 启动。
### 步骤 2:下载 rynxs-agentos 文件
- 转到 rynxs-agentos GitHub 页面:
https://github.com/marcosfelipesrb/rynxs-agentos
- 点击右侧的 *Releases* 选项卡或向下滚动到 Releases。
- 下载最新的 Windows 安装包。这通常是一个 zip 文件或安装程序。
### 步骤 3:解压并设置
- 如果您下载的是 zip 文件,请右键单击并选择 *Extract All...*(全部解压...)到一个容易找到的文件夹。
- 打开解压后的文件夹。
- 查找里面的 `README.md` 或设置指南以获取更多说明。
### 步骤 4:运行 rynxs-agentos
- 根据您下载的内容,您可能会运行安装程序或命令行可执行文件。
- 如果您有可执行文件(`.exe`),请双击它以启动。
- 对于命令行版本:
- 打开 *Command Prompt*(命令提示符)。
- 使用 `cd` 命令导航到包含可执行文件的文件夹。
- 输入程序名称并按 Enter 键运行。
### 步骤 5:连接到您的 Kubernetes 集群
- rynxs-agentos 需要连接到 Kubernetes。
- 确保您在 Windows 上安装了 `kubectl`。
- 您可以按照以下说明进行安装:https://kubernetes.io/docs/tasks/tools/install-kubectl-windows/
- 使用来自 Docker Desktop 的默认 Kubernetes 集群,或配置连接到远程集群。
- 通过运行以下命令验证连接:
kubectl cluster-info
- 如果显示集群详情,则表示您已连接。
### 步骤 6:开始使用 rynxs-agentos
- 该软件将创建沙箱并控制 Kubernetes 上 AI 工作负载的策略。
- 使用提供的命令或图形工具启动作业、监控活动并调整策略。
- 检查审计日志以查看任务执行了哪些操作。
## 📂 常见文件和文件夹说明
下载或安装 rynxs-agentos 时,您可能会看到一些关键文件和文件夹:
- **bin/**:用于运行程序的可执行文件
- **config/**:用于设置策略和行为的配置文件
- **logs/**:运行时创建的审计和活动日志
- **README.md**:主要文档文件
- **examples/**:示例配置和用例文件
- **scripts/**:用于设置或自动化的辅助脚本
## 🔍 故障排除提示
如果您遇到问题:
- 确认 Docker Desktop 正在运行且已启用 Kubernetes。
- 如果下载失败,请检查您的互联网连接。
- 确保您拥有在 Windows 上安装和运行应用程序所需的权限。
- 使用 `kubectl get nodes` 检查 Kubernetes 连接。
- 查看 logs 文件夹中的错误消息。
- 如果命令或安装失败,请重新启动计算机。
## 🧰 其他设置选项
您可以根据需要定制 rynxs-agentos:
- 自定义网络策略以控制作业可以在网络上访问的内容。
- 使用 RBAC 定义角色和权限以限制访问权限。
- 定期检查审计日志以跟踪活动。
- 使用脚本自动启动沙箱作业。
## 📞 获取帮助
如需支持,请使用 GitHub 页面上的 *Issues* 选项卡。您可以在那里报告错误或提问。阅读现有问题以查看您的问题是否已得到解答。
## 🔗 有用的链接
- [rynxs-agentos GitHub](https://github.com/marcosfelipesrb/rynxs-agentos)
- [Docker Desktop for Windows](https://www.docker.com/products/docker-desktop)
- [Installing kubectl on Windows](https://kubernetes.io/docs/tasks/tools/install-kubectl-windows/)
- [Kubernetes 文档](https://kubernetes.io/docs/home/)
[](https://github.com/marcosfelipesrb/rynxs-agentos)
标签:AI安全, Chat Copilot, DevSecOps, DLL 劫持, K8s Operator, Lerna, PE 加载器, RBAC, Streamlit, Web截图, Web报告查看器, 上游代理, 人工智能安全, 合规性, 大语言模型, 子域名突变, 审计日志, 容器安全, 工作负载管理, 数据流控制, 沙箱, 知识图谱, 确定性控制平面, 策略执行, 系统加固, 网络安全审计, 网络策略, 访问控制, 请求拦截, 运维控制